NIKON P-TACTICAL SCOPES
Nikon’s P-TACTICAL scopes provide the features you need to maximize your hunting experience — regardless of the platform you mount it on. Fully multicoated optical systems housed in rugged, one-inch, aircraft-grade aluminum main tubes brighten even the most dismal environments and unforgiving conditions. The versatile 3x zoom ratio (on variable models) provides the field of view at the low end and the detail at the high end to satisfy most shooting demands. P-TACTICAL’s hash-marked MK1-MOA or MK1-MRAD reticles are matched to ergonomic turrets with directional indicators to make every come-up-or down — both simple and intuitive. Dedicated caliber models — including rimfire — match the reticle to your preferred caliber. When used in conjunction with Nikon’s free Spot On Ballistic Technology, all reticles offer exact holdover points or elevation adjustment for any long-range engagement.

Bright, Fully Multicoated OpticsFuly multicoated optical systemshoused in rugged, one-inch, aircraft-grade aluminum main tube brighten even the most dismal environments. |
Spring-loaded Instant Zero-reset TurretsWindage and elevation turrets are clearly marked for quick adjustments. Rugged, aircraft-grade aluminum main tube. |
Quick Focus EyepieceSmooth-turn aluminum ring with rubberized eye guard allows crisp reticle focus and quick target acquisition. Spring-loaded windage and elevation knobs can be reset to “zero” after sighting-in for easy reference when making field adjustments. |
Waterproof/Fogproof/ShockproofO-ring sealed to prevent moisture from entering body and nitrogen purged for total reliability against thermal shock. Shockproof construction shrugs off hard recoil and rugged use. |

BDC 600The P-TACTICAL line offers models with the newly designed MK1-MOA and MK1-MRAD reticles, as well as the platform-based, caliber-designated BDC 150, BDC 600, BDC 800, BDC SuperSub and BDC Carbine. |
MK1-MOAThe MK1 reticle’s asymmetrical design allows for additional holdover and can be used to estimate range, target size, elevation holdover and wind-drift at the designated magnification. |

Do not overlook the Nikon "Spot ON" APP. It allows you to input the scope model, caliber and zero distance and it will give you a ballistics chart with bullet drop at distance relative to your zero range in both inches and MILs. I printed the chart for the ranges I was comfortable shooting the 45/70 and laminated it. I carried on the top of my bino case for instant reference after ranging the target.

To the guy who gave it one star because the BDC is small... it’s a second focal plane optic. You have to fully zoom in for the BDC to work and the BDC markings are significantly larger when you zoom in. You either didn’t read about operating the scope or you should have paid more money for a first focal plane BDC that is the same size regardless of Magnification.
